Description: iDatabase is a full-featured database app for Mac that allows you to easily create and manage databases. It has an intuitive interface and powerful features like customizable fields, relationships, and filters.

Description: MDBLite is an open-source, lightweight document-oriented database that is based on MongoDB. It retains MongoDB's key features like high performance, scalability, and flexibility while having a small footprint and fewer system requirements.
